A crucial element in addressing the need for slots involves a deep dive into demand patterns. Businesses must move beyond reactive scheduling and embrace a proactive approach, utilizing data analytics to forecast future demand with reasonable accuracy. This involves analyzing historical data, identifying seasonal trends, and considering external factors such as marketing campaigns or economic fluctuations. Accurate forecasting allows organizations to anticipate peak periods and proactively adjust resource allocation accordingly. For instance, a dental practice can identify trends in appointment requests based on time of year, insurance coverage cycles, or specific promotional offers. This informs staffing levels and available appointment slots to avoid overbooking or prolonged wait times.

| Metric | Description | Importance |
|---|---|---|
| Appointment Show Rate | Percentage of scheduled appointments that are actually attended. | High |
| Average Service Duration | Average time required to deliver a specific service. | High |
| Peak Demand Hours | Times of day or days of the week with the highest demand. | High |
| Resource Utilization Rate | Percentage of available resource time that is actually utilized. | Medium |
Understanding these metrics, and regularly monitoring their fluctuations, is crucial for continuous improvement in slot management. A low appointment show rate, for example, indicates a need for improved appointment reminders or confirmation processes.

No-shows and cancellations represent a significant drain on resources and revenue. Addressing this issue requires a multi-faceted approach. Implementing a clear and consistent cancellation policy is essential, outlining any fees or penalties associated with late cancellations or no-shows. Automated reminders via email, SMS, or phone calls can significantly reduce forgetfulness and encourage timely cancellations. Offering flexible rescheduling options empowers customers to adjust their appointments without incurring penalties, minimizing the likelihood of a no-show. Consider implementing a waitlist system to fill canceled slots quickly, maximizing resource utilization. Furthermore, analyzing cancellation patterns can reveal underlying issues, such as inconvenient appointment times or customer dissatisfaction with specific services.
